Single-Stranded DNA, 33ug/OD 260. Double-Stranded DNA, 50ug/OD 260. Single-Stranded RNA, 40ug/OD 260. Total amount(ug or ng) of DNA in reaction doesn't change irrespective of PCR reaction volume. Only final concentration (ug/ul or ug/ul) changes. If you add 5ul of 0.2ug/ul, there will be 1ug (1000ng) of DNA in your PCR reaction. That's what you called final amount.
